Siege of Mangalore
Part of 2nd Mysore War
Date: 18 May 1783-30 January 1784
Location: Mangalore, Karnataka
Presidency: Madras
Co-ordinates: 12.86936°N 74.84256°E
Result: British surrender
Combatants
East India Company Kingdom of Mysore
Commanders
Colonel John Campbell Col. Lally
Strength
540 Europeans
2,850 sepoys
600 Europeans
1204,000 native troops
Casualties

This was an event in the 2nd Mysore War
